Lines Matching refs:gains
3863 bwi_set_gains(struct bwi_mac *mac, const struct bwi_gains *gains)
3878 if (gains != NULL) {
3879 tbl_gain = gains->tbl_gain1;
3889 if (gains != NULL)
3890 tbl_gain = gains->tbl_gain2;
3896 if (gains == NULL || gains->phy_gain != -1) {
3899 if (gains != NULL) {
3901 ((uint16_t)gains->phy_gain << 14) |
3902 ((uint16_t)gains->phy_gain << 6);
4275 * Calculate gains
5588 struct bwi_gains gains;
5610 memset(&gains, 0, sizeof(gains));
5611 gains.tbl_gain1 = 3;
5612 gains.tbl_gain2 = 0;
5613 gains.phy_gain = 1;
5614 bwi_set_gains(mac, &gains);
5696 struct bwi_gains gains;
5745 memset(&gains, 0, sizeof(gains));
5746 gains.tbl_gain1 = 0;
5747 gains.tbl_gain2 = 8;
5748 gains.phy_gain = 0;
5749 bwi_set_gains(mac, &gains);
5776 memset(&gains, 0, sizeof(gains));
5777 gains.tbl_gain1 = 3;
5778 gains.tbl_gain2 = 0;
5779 gains.phy_gain = 1;
5780 bwi_set_gains(mac, &gains);